FrÄgor och svar om att resa frÄn Trieste till Ljubljana

Is there a direct bus from Trieste Airport to Ljubljana?
There is a direct bus from Trieste Airport to several of the bus stations in or just outside of Ljubljana. However, the most common drop-off point is the Eurostars U Hotel stop in the city center, just a short walk from most accommodations and attractions.

What is the cheapest way from Trieste to Ljubljana?
Taking the bus is the cheapest option for this journey, with tickets around $6-$18 while train tickets can be closer to $8-$30. A train ticket is also of worse value, as the route is lengthy and indirect, unlike the bus.

How long is the train ride from Trieste to Ljubljana?
The fastest trains from Trieste to Ljubljana take around two hours and 40 minutes, as the regional trains do not take a straightforward route. The train times are also limited. Bus tickets are cheaper and more direct than train tickets, making it the superior public transport option.
Is there a bus station in Trieste?
Yes, the Autostazione bus station offers public transport throughout Italy and onward to Ljubljana. The journey to Ljubljana will take at least 1 hour and 20 minutes by bus, and then you may need a car or bus to reach your final destination.
